Lets compare vitamin content per 7 ounces of Sunflower Seeds vs Cereals, QUAKER, Instant Oatmeal, Cinnamon Swirl, high fiber:
- 7 ounces of Sunflower Seeds have 1.9 times more Vitamin B1 and 81.8 times more Vitamin E than Cereals, QUAKER, Instant Oatmeal, Cinnamon Swirl, high fiber.
- While 7 oz of Cereals, QUAKER, Instant Oatmeal, Cinnamon Swirl, high fiber contain 3 times more Vitamin B2 and 1.5 times more Vitamin B3 than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els.
- Both Sunflower Seeds and Cereals, QUAKER, Instant Oatmeal, Cinnamon Swirl, high fiber provide similar amounts of Vitamin B6 and Vitamin B9 per seven ounces.
- Both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els as well as Cereals, QUAKER, Instant Oatmeal, Cinnamon Swirl, high fiber have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in C in seven ounces.
Comparing minerals per 7 ounces for Sunflower Seeds vs Cereals, QUAKER, Instant Oatmeal, Cinnamon Swirl, high fiber:
- 7 ounces of Sunflower Seeds have 3.6 times more Magnesium, 2.2 times more Phosphorus, 2.5 times more Potassium and 2.5 times more Zinc than Cereals, QUAKER, Instant Oatmeal, Cinnamon Swirl, high fiber.
- While 7 oz of Cereals, QUAKER, Instant Oatmeal, Cinnamon Swirl, high fiber contain 3.6 times more Calcium, 1.8 times more Iron and 52.6 times more Sodium than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 7 ounces:
- 7 ounces of Sunflower Seeds have 1.6 times more Energy, 10.7 times more Fat, 4.8 times more Saturated Fat and 2.4 times more Protein than Cereals, QUAKER, Instant Oatmeal, Cinnamon Swirl, high fiber.
- While 7 oz of Cereals, QUAKER, Instant Oatmeal, Cinnamon Swirl, high fiber contain 3.8 times more Carbohydrate, 5.6 times more Sugars and 2.6 times more Fiber than Dried Sunflower Seed Kernels.
